Mattarella backs Ukraine in meeting with Zelensky

Italian President Sergio Mattarella met with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ky, who is on a visit to Rome.

Axar.az reports that during the meeting, Sergio Mattarella renewed Italy's full, unchanging, and permanent support to Ukraine and noted the importance of a just peace.

Volodymyr Zelensky said that he had a positive meeting with Sergio Mattarella and invited him to Ukraine.

He noted that the last time the Italian president visited Ukraine was 25 years ago.
